Traffic Collision on Interstate 80 in West Sacramento Causes Delays Today

West Sacramento, June 3, 2025 -

A traffic collision involving two vehicles occurred today on Interstate 80 West near Jwo Reed Avenue in West Sacramento, CA. The incident took place around 9:51 AM during the busy morning commute, involving a gray BMW and a white Nissan.

Emergency units quickly responded to the scene to manage the situation. The collision resulted in lane closures, particularly affecting the left and slow lanes, which led to significant traffic delays and congestion for drivers in the area. As emergency responders worked to secure the scene, traffic was backed up for several miles.

By approximately 10:25 AM, a tow truck arrived to assist in removing the vehicles from the roadway. The successful removal of the gray BMW and white Nissan allowed traffic to gradually return to normal. However, motorists were advised to remain cautious as residual delays were expected to linger following the incident.
